Latency Arbitrage in Forex Trading: A High-Risk, High-Reward Strategy

Latency arbitrage in Forex trading is a sophisticated and high-risk trading strategy that capitalizes on the milliseconds of time difference between price quotes from different data sources. At its core, it seeks to exploit temporary discrepancies in the price of currency pairs across different brokers or platforms, executing trades in the blink of an eye to generate profits from these fleeting moments of market inefficiency. While the potential rewards are substantial, the risks are equally pronounced, with factors like execution speed, technological infrastructure, and market conditions playing critical roles in determining success.

At the heart of latency arbitrage lies a simple yet powerful concept: different brokers or data providers may display slightly different prices for the same currency pair at any given time due to the speed of data transmission and market updates. By identifying these price disparities and acting faster than other market participants, traders can buy low on one platform and sell high on another, securing a profit before the prices converge.

For instance, consider a scenario where Broker A shows the price of EUR/USD at 1.1800, while Broker B, due to slower data transmission, still lists the price at 1.1798. A latency arbitrage trader, using advanced algorithms and ultra-low latency connections, can instantly buy EUR/USD from Broker B at 1.1798 and sell to Broker A at 1.1800, capturing a profit of 2 pips per unit traded. While this may seem small, in the fast-paced world of Forex trading, such opportunities can add up quickly, especially when trading large volumes.

However, latency arbitrage is not without its challenges and ethical concerns. The very nature of the strategy relies on technological superiority, often giving an unfair advantage to traders with access to high-frequency trading systems, dedicated servers, and co-located data centers. As a result, many brokers have implemented countermeasures, such as delaying order execution or adjusting their pricing models, to mitigate the impact of arbitrage trading.

Key Risks and Challenges

  • Technological Infrastructure: To successfully execute latency arbitrage trades, traders need cutting-edge technology. This includes ultra-fast data feeds, advanced trading algorithms, and the ability to co-locate servers near the broker's data centers. Without these, the opportunities for arbitrage can vanish in an instant, leaving traders at a disadvantage.
  • Execution Speed: In latency arbitrage, speed is everything. The difference between profit and loss can be determined by milliseconds, making it imperative for traders to have access to the fastest possible execution systems. Any delay, whether due to internet latency or broker slippage, can turn a potentially profitable trade into a losing one.
  • Market Volatility: While latency arbitrage thrives on volatility, excessive market fluctuations can introduce significant risk. Rapid price movements can lead to orders being filled at unexpected prices, reducing or even eliminating potential profits.
  • Broker Countermeasures: Many brokers, aware of the impact of latency arbitrage, have implemented measures to detect and prevent such trading activity. These can include widening spreads, delaying order fills, or using asymmetrical slippage, all of which can reduce the effectiveness of the strategy.

The Role of High-Frequency Trading (HFT) in Latency Arbitrage

Latency arbitrage is closely associated with the broader category of high-frequency trading (HFT). HFT involves the use of sophisticated algorithms and high-speed connections to execute large volumes of trades in fractions of a second. While HFT can take many forms, latency arbitrage is one of the most well-known and controversial strategies employed within this domain.

HFT firms, with their significant investments in technology, are often at the forefront of latency arbitrage. By placing their servers as close as possible to the broker's data centers, they can reduce the physical distance that data must travel, thereby minimizing latency. This technological edge allows them to react to market changes faster than the average trader, capitalizing on price discrepancies that exist for only a brief moment.

A Controversial Strategy: Ethical and Regulatory Considerations

Despite its potential profitability, latency arbitrage has been the subject of intense debate within the financial community. Critics argue that the strategy exploits inefficiencies in the market to the detriment of other participants, creating an uneven playing field where those with superior technology have an unfair advantage.

Regulators have also taken notice, with some jurisdictions implementing rules designed to curb the impact of high-frequency trading strategies like latency arbitrage. For example, certain exchanges have introduced speed bumps or other mechanisms to slow down trading activity, reducing the advantage that latency arbitrageurs have over other market participants.

At the same time, proponents of the strategy argue that latency arbitrage contributes to market efficiency by quickly eliminating price discrepancies and ensuring that currency pairs are accurately priced across different platforms. From this perspective, the strategy serves an important function in the broader Forex market by ensuring that prices remain in line across various venues.

Is Latency Arbitrage a Sustainable Strategy?

For individual traders, the sustainability of latency arbitrage depends largely on their access to technology and the willingness of brokers to tolerate such activity. As more brokers implement safeguards against arbitrage trading, the opportunities to profit from latency differences may become increasingly scarce.

Moreover, the cost of maintaining the technological infrastructure required for latency arbitrage can be prohibitive. Setting up co-located servers, purchasing direct market access (DMA) connections, and developing custom algorithms all require significant capital investment, making it difficult for smaller traders to compete with institutional HFT firms.

The Future of Latency Arbitrage in Forex Trading

As the Forex market continues to evolve, the future of latency arbitrage remains uncertain. On one hand, advances in technology are likely to make it even easier for traders to identify and exploit price discrepancies. On the other hand, regulatory changes and broker countermeasures may limit the opportunities for arbitrage trading, forcing traders to adapt or seek alternative strategies.

For those who are able to stay ahead of the curve, latency arbitrage may remain a viable strategy in the short term. However, as brokers and regulators continue to close the gap, traders will need to constantly evolve their tactics to remain competitive in an increasingly complex and fast-paced market environment.

In conclusion, latency arbitrage in Forex trading is a double-edged sword. While the potential for profits is undeniable, the strategy comes with significant risks, both in terms of technological requirements and market conditions. For traders with the resources and expertise to execute it successfully, latency arbitrage can be a lucrative addition to their trading toolkit. However, for those without access to the necessary infrastructure, the strategy may prove more challenging than rewarding.
